Photo Gallery: Mullum Music Festival 2018 Day One – Mullumbimby (16.11.18)

The first official day of the Mullum Festival kicked off in fine style with local girl Cecelia Brandolini and Victoria’s Hannah Cameron. Amongst many of the other fine acts captured for this night-time session were Osaka Monaurail from Japan, Mad Professor from Guyana, Husky and Old Man River. The festival continues over the rest of the weekend. Photos by Bruce Baker.
